Head of Product Management, Issuing 

We are looking for an experienced product leader to bring our Card Issuing product to the next phase of its exponential growth. Being uniquely positioned as a fintech with banking licenses, Adyen has built its issuing product fully in-house and we are now scaling and expanding the depth and breadth of our product.  We have a lot of opportunities and our speed-of-execution is crucial to achieve our ambitions. 

In this role you will lead our issuing product team, set the vision and strategy for our future growth, and ensure we execute on that. The role sits within our Financial Products solution which is responsible for all financial products we offer to our customers. Whether we work with large partner platforms, medium sized local customers, or major international enterprise businesses, our products need to meet our clients expectations and seamlessly fit into their systems.

What you’ll do

  • You will take responsibility to scale and expand our issuing product offering.
  • Lead a globally distributed team of Product Managers to scale and expand our issuing product offering
  • Multiply your impact by guiding and growing the teams that work directly or indirectly on our Issuing offering.
  • Drive and prioritize our product development roadmap and ensure timely delivery of products and features.
  • Evangelize our issuing product through every part of the company, ensuring all stakeholders have the context they need to contribute to the success of issuing at Adyen.
  • Actively engage with customers, commercial teams, compliance, risk and other stakeholders to understand their perspective and take their feedback into your vision and strategy.
  • Set your vision and strategy to create a best-in-class issuing product and ensure it becomes a reality.

Who you are

  • Experience: 10+ years of working experience in B2B product and adjacent functions within a fintech or financial services environment
  • Product Management: You are a product manager by heart and possess all product management skills from setting a vision to scoping technical features with the engineering teams.
  • Leadership: You have experience directly managing, growing and guiding product managers throughout different phases of a product lifecycle.
  • Entrepreneurship: You are hands-on, have strong project management skills in which you take full ownership and control over your projects.
  • Customer centric: You are able to translate technical complexity back to customer impact and understand the needs of different customers.
  • Issuing: You have experience in launching and scaling card issuing products and have in-depth experience in commercial card issuing in verticals like corporate expense, payments, travel, and embedded finance. 
  • Communication: You have strong communication skills to interact with both internal and external stakeholders from varying disciplines and cultures

Additional Information

  • The annual base salary range for this role is $235,000 - $525,000, plus RSUs; to learn more about our compensation philosophy, please click here.
  • This role is based out of our Chicago or NYC office. We are an office-first company and value in-person collaboration; we do not offer remote-only roles.

What you need to know about the Boston Tech Scene

Boston is a powerhouse for technology innovation thanks to world-class research universities like MIT and Harvard and a robust pipeline of venture capital investment. Host to the first telephone call and one of the first general-purpose computers ever put into use, Boston is now a hub for biotechnology, robotics and artificial intelligence — though it’s also home to several B2B software giants. So it’s no surprise that the city consistently ranks among the greatest startup ecosystems in the world.

Key Facts About Boston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 269,000; 9.4%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Thermo Fisher Scientific, Toast, Klaviyo, HubSpot, DraftKings
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, biotechnology, robotics, software, aerospace
  • Funding Landscape: $15.7 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Summit Partners, Volition Capital, Bain Capital Ventures, MassVentures, Highland Capital Partners
  • Research Centers and Universities: MIT, Harvard University, Boston College, Tufts University, Boston University, Northeastern University, Smithsonian Astrophysical Observatory, National Bureau of Economic Research, Broad Institute, Lowell Center for Space Science & Technology, National Emerging Infectious Diseases Laboratories
